The Car This is a rare and hard to find car. The first hardtop convertible in the United States since the Ford Fairlane. It was is loaded with unique touches that were almost unheard of in the 90s. A 320 hp twin turbo engine married to a 6 speed manual transmission pushing power to all four wheels. Amped up with, all wheel steering, and tunable suspension. Nothing below $100,000 came with half the performance. Mechanically the car is sound. What's Important: This is a truly excellent car to drive, and a real attention getter. People have photographed me and the car in traffic. With 320 hp it isn't the fastest car on the road today, but it is faster than most. The AWD means it takes off like a rocket, corners extremely well, and the all wheel steering means that changing lanes at speed is more like stepping sideways than actually turning. The tunable suspension lets you stiffen the suspension with the push of a button increasing the handling performance of the car. The stereo is equipped with an AUX input, something almost unheard of in the 90s, so an IPod can be plugged in. Drop the top with the push of a button and it's an instant head turner. It is fantastic to drive on an open road with the top down, always putting me in a good mood even after a tough day at work. Given that only 850 VR-4 Spyders were ever made, and even fewer are left unmolested, this car is poised to become an exclusive collectible.
